I am trying to set up a table where each column variable is not just a single number per row but an array of numbers. Here is an example:
varNames = {'10:00','10:15','10:30','10:45','11:00',};varTypes = {'double','double','double','double','double'};sz = [5 5];T = table('Size',sz,'VariableTypes',varTypes,'VariableNames',varNames,'RowNames',varNames);What I would like is to have T{1,1} = [1 2 3];T{1,2} = [4 5 6];T{1,3} = [7 8 9];T{2,1} = [10 11 12];
etc.
When I try to populate it I get the following error:
T{1,1} = [1 2 3]The value on the right-hand side of the assignment has the wrong width. The assignment requires a value whose width is 1.
